Self-driving cars are one of the most transformative innovations of our time. AI agents in autonomous vehicles help them make autonomous decisions, navigate complex environments, and adapt to ever-changing road conditions—all without human intervention.
These AI agents act as the “brains” of autonomous vehicles, processing data in real time to ensure safe, efficient, and reliable transportation.
But what makes these types of AI agents so capable? By exploring how they function, their core technologies, and their role in safety and efficiency, we can appreciate how they’re shaping the future of mobility.
What Are AI Agents in Autonomous Vehicles?
In the context of self-driving cars, AI agents function as intelligent systems that replace human drivers. These AI in self driving cars rely on sensors, cameras, and software algorithms to interpret their environment, make decisions, and interact with other road users.
Through Multi Agent Systems (MAS), multiple AI agents in autonomous vehicles can operate collaboratively or independently, each specializing in specific functions such as steering, braking, or obstacle detection. The use of hybrid agents enhances their capacity to process diverse tasks and respond flexibly to complex situations on the road.
Multi-agent systems allow for a division of labour, meaning each AI agent can focus on a particular aspect of driving. This distributed approach improves performance as agents communicate and coordinate to optimize the car’s overall behaviour.
“AI agents are not just a technological breakthrough; they redefine the meaning of mobility. Their capacity for real-time decision-making and adaptability exceeds what traditional systems can achieve.” — Dr. Raquel Urtasun, Founder and CEO of Waabi.
What Is the History of Self-Driving Cars?
The development of AI Agents in automated vehicle has progressed through several key phases:
1950s-1960s: Early Concepts and Research
- 1950s: General Motors introduced the “Firebird” concept cars, envisioning autonomous highway driving.
- 1960: Stanford Research Institute (SRI) conducted foundational experiments in autonomous navigation.
1980s-1990s: Development of Autonomous Prototypes
- 1980s: Ernst Dickmanns and his team at Bundeswehr University Munich developed a modified Mercedes-Benz van capable of autonomous highway navigation at speeds up to 60 mph.
- 1987: The U.S. Department of Defense’s Autonomous Land Vehicle (ALV) project created a vehicle that navigated off-road terrains autonomously using computer vision and LIDAR technology.
2000s: DARPA Challenges and Accelerated Development
- 2004-2005: The DARPA Grand Challenges invited global teams to develop autonomous vehicles for a 150-mile off-road course. In 2005, Stanford University’s “Stanley” won, completing the course successfully.
2010s-Present: Rise of Tech Giants and Automakers
- 2009: Google launched its self-driving car project, later named Waymo, demonstrating autonomous driving on public roads.
- 2016: Tesla introduced its Autopilot feature, an advanced driver assistance system enabling semi-autonomous highway driving.
2020s: Current State and Future Outlook
- 2020: Waymo launched the first fully autonomous ride-hailing service in Phoenix, Arizona, marking a significant step toward commercializing self-driving cars.
- 2024: The U.S. autonomous vehicle industry experienced significant developments. Lyft announced partnerships with Mobileye, May Mobility, and Nexar to integrate self-driving cars into its ride-hailing service, aiming to advance autonomous vehicle research and development.
Additionally, Waymo explored using Google’s Gemini AI to enhance its robotaxi training, indicating a move toward more sophisticated AI integration in autonomous driving.
These milestones demonstrate the evolution of self-driving technology. A pivotal factor in this advancement is the integration of AI systems like model based reflex agents, which enable autonomous vehicles to predict traffic scenarios, adapt to dynamic environments, and make data-driven decisions in real-time.
These agents bridge the gap between conceptual ideas and practical applications, driving innovation closer to everyday use.
How AI Agents Make Decisions in Autonomous Vehicles?
The structured decision-making process of AI agents in autonomous vehicles involves several layers of data gathering and analysis. Task automation plays a critical role, as AI systems handle routine functions efficiently, allowing for more complex decision-making processes to occur seamlessly.
This data-driven approach is often supported by agent-oriented programming, which provides a modular structure to the AI systems, making them adaptable and capable of interacting dynamically with their environment.
The image illustrates the structured decision-making process of AI Agents in Autonomous Vehicles. Here’s a concise step-by-step breakdown:
- Sensor Inputs:
The process starts with sensors like cameras, radar, and LiDAR gathering environmental data, detecting objects such as pedestrians, vehicles, and road signs. - Driving Agents:
This data is processed by AI-driven driving agents, which analyze distances, predict object movements, identify hazards, and make informed decisions based on real-time conditions. - Driving Environment:
Driving agents interact with and adapt to the driving environment through continuous feedback, adjusting speed, changing lanes, or stopping as necessary. - Mask:
The “Mask” component likely filters or refines data inputs to focus on critical elements for accurate decision-making.
This continuous cycle of data gathering, decision-making, and adapting ensures self-driving vehicles’ safe and efficient operation.
What Technologies Power AI Agents in Self-Driving Cars?
AI agents in self driving car rely on several advanced technologies to operate safely and efficiently. These systems utilize various types of AI agents, each tailored to specific functions and decision-making processes that enhance their capabilities and adaptability on the road.
Machine Learning:
It enables AI agents to learn from vast datasets, improving their decision-making capabilities. For instance, Tesla’s Autopilot system collects data from millions of miles driven to enhance features like adaptive cruise control and obstacle detection.
Computer Vision:
Utilizes cameras and image processing algorithms to recognize and interpret visual information, such as road signs, lane markings, and pedestrians. Waymo’s self-driving taxis employ a combination of sensors, radar, and LiDAR to navigate city streets and respond to traffic signals in real time.
Sensor Fusion:
Combines data from multiple sensors—like cameras, radar, and LiDAR—to comprehensively understand the vehicle’s surroundings, enhancing accuracy and reliability. This approach is crucial for detecting obstacles and navigating complex environments.
By leveraging data fusion techniques, Multi-Modal Control Systems ensure seamless decision-making, enabling autonomous vehicles to operate safely even in challenging scenarios.
Path Planning Algorithms:
Determine the optimal route for the vehicle, considering factors like traffic conditions, road closures, and safety. Aurora’s autonomous trucks use AI agents to handle highway driving, navigating safely at high speeds and adjusting to road conditions.
Real-Time Data Processing:
Processes information instantaneously, allowing the vehicle to react promptly to dynamic road conditions and unforeseen obstacles. This capability is essential for maintaining safety and efficiency in autonomous driving.
Thus AI-enhanced driving experience as these technologies collectively empower AI agents to make informed decisions, ensuring the safe and efficient operation of self-driving cars.
What Safety Benefits Do AI Agents Bring to Autonomous Vehicles?
AI agents significantly enhance the safety of autonomous vehicles through their ability to make split-second decisions, process vast amounts of data, and adapt to changing road conditions.
By utilizing stimulus-response behavior, these agents can quickly and effectively respond to sudden changes, such as unexpected obstacles or shifts in traffic patterns.
This immediate adaptability ensures that self-driving cars maintain a high level of safety and reliability, reducing the risk of accidents and creating a safer driving experience overall.
“AI agents process massive amounts of data every second, ensuring safe journeys with minimal human intervention.” — Elon Musk, CEO of Tesla.
Moreover, these advanced capabilities highlight the benefits of AI agents in creating a safer, more predictable driving environment by addressing critical challenges faced by human drivers and optimizing every aspect of vehicle operation.
- Real-Time Decision-Making: By processing data instantaneously, AI agents enable vehicles to swiftly adapt to changing road conditions, thereby reducing accident risks.
- Elimination of Human Error: AI agents mitigate common human errors such as fatigue, distraction, and impaired judgment, ensuring consistent and vigilant driving behavior.
- Optimized Route Planning: AI agents determine the most efficient routes, leading to shorter travel times, reduced fuel consumption, and smoother driving experiences.
Use Cases of AI Agents in Self-Driving Cars
Self-driving cars have the potential to reshape how we live and work. Here’s how AI agents are being used in practice:
- Tesla Autopilot
Tesla’s Autopilot system is a pioneering use of AI agents in self-driving technology. The system collects data from each journey, learning from millions of miles driven to improve features like adaptive cruise control, lane-keeping, and obstacle detection. This constant feedback loop allows Tesla’s AI to evolve, enhancing safety and efficiency with each update. - Waymo’s Self-Driving Taxis
Waymo has deployed a fleet of self-driving taxis in Phoenix, Arizona, marking a significant advancement in autonomous ride-sharing. Waymo’s AI agents use a combination of sensors, radar, and LiDAR to navigate city streets, detect pedestrians, and respond to traffic signals in real time. This fleet shows how AI-driven vehicles can operate safely and effectively in complex urban settings. - Domino’s Autonomous Delivery
Domino’s has partnered with Nuro, an autonomous vehicle company, to deliver pizzas using self-driving cars in Houston, Texas. Nuro’s AI-driven vehicles use path-planning and obstacle-avoidance technologies, making deliveries more efficient and reducing human intervention. This innovative use of AI in logistics demonstrates the potential of autonomous agents in last-mile delivery services. - Aurora’s Long-Haul Autonomous Trucks
Aurora, an autonomous trucking company, is using AI agents to power self-driving trucks for long-haul deliveries across the U.S. Aurora’s agents handle highway driving, navigating safely at high speeds and adjusting to road conditions. This innovation in logistics aims to address driver shortages and reduce accidents, showing how AI agents can transform the future of freight transport. - Lyft
Lyft has announced partnerships with Mobileye, May Mobility, and Nexar to integrate self-driving cars into its ride-hailing service, aiming to advance autonomous vehicle research and development.
What Challenges Do AI Agents Face in Self-Driving Cars?
Despite their advancements, AI in self driving cars face several challenges:
- Complex Urban Environments
Urban areas present unique challenges, such as unpredictable pedestrian behavior, narrow streets, and cyclists, requiring sophisticated AI systems to handle safely. - High Data Processing Requirements
Processing data from multiple sensors in real-time demands substantial computing power, posing challenges for system design and efficiency. - Rigorous Safety Testing
Autonomous systems must undergo extensive testing under various conditions to guarantee reliability and public safety.
Explore More AI Agent Types and Their Applications
- Simple vs. Goal-Based Reflex Agents: Compare how simple reflex agents respond instantly while goal-based agents adapt dynamically to achieve objectives.
- Simple vs. Model-Based Reflex Agents: Understand the differences between agents that rely on immediate stimuli and those that predict outcomes using environmental models.
- Customer Support AI Agents: Discover how AI agents are revolutionizing customer support with automation, improving response times and satisfaction rates.
- AI Learning Agents with a Model: Explore how these agents enhance adaptability and decision-making by simulating scenarios and refining strategies.
FAQs
What are autonomous AI agents?
How is AI used in autonomous vehicles?
How AI is making autonomous vehicles safer
What is the application of artificial intelligence in autonomous vehicles?
Conclusion
AI Agents in Autonomous Vehicles is revolutionizing by providing unparalleled safety, efficiency, and adaptability. With their ability to perceive, analyze, and react to their environment, AI in self driving cars represent a safer, more efficient future for transportation.
As technology evolves, these systems will continue to refine the way we travel, transforming how we think about mobility itself.